Well, I opted for an early upgrade from ATT, and stopped using my Captivate. I had below average battery life (moderate usage, you tube videos, music, text and phone calls, web surfing, fantasy football), and would normally need to charge to and from work, keep phone shut off at work, and if I am at home, plan to charge by 3pm at the latest to be able to use the phone. It drained battery just sitting there.
I charged my Captivate up for the eventual selling of it, and have been surprised at what has happened. With no texting or calling, but it has been connected to wifi, and updating facebook and email, as normal, my battery life has gone literally thru the roof. It has been off the charger for almost 29 hours now, and I am at 68%.
Now, I am sure if I was using it more (I would call what I have done as very light usage in the last 29 hours), it would be down more, but I have NEVER gotten my battery to stay up this high for this long. I even refrained from using it before, and it still sucked the battery life out.
So, to sum up, just don't have any cell phone service for the Captivate, and the battery life is amazing!! LOL!!!!
Loved the phone, gonna miss it, but my power button has failed, and the constant power off screen popping up was too much.
